Second half goal helps Mount Aloysius slip past SVC


PHOTO GALLERY

LATROBE, Pa. (Sept. 6) - A second half score helped visiting Mount Aloysius College beat Saint Vincent 1-0 in non-conference action. 

Both teams battled through a scoreless first half, with the Mounties holding a narrow 6-5 shot advantage after 45 minutes of play. 

Mount Aloysius got the only got it needed when Amanda Brancato found the back of the net in the 60th minute, lifting the ball into the top right corner of the goal. Saint Vincent came up short in its effort to tie the game in the final minutes. Perhaps its best chance came off a corner kick from Calsey Holshue that Kristin Marsh tapped just wide right of the net with 32 seconds left. 

Junior goalkeeper Corinne Burk recorded five saves in 90 minutes of action in net. Marsh, Holshue and Natalie Luppold tallied four shots each to pace the offense. 

The game was even on the stat sheet. Both teams recorded five saves, three corner kicks and seven fouls in the contest. SVC held a 14-12 advantage in shots, with Mount Aloysius putting six shots on net compared to five for the Bearcats. 

Saint Vincent falls to 0-2-0 overall on the season, while Mount Aloysius improves to 2-0-1. 

The Bearcats travel to La Roche College for a non-conference contest against the Redhawks on Friday, Sept. 8. Match time is scheduled for 2 p.m.
